Experience a delicious twist on an American classic with these "Better Than Maid Rite Sandwiches," a hearty and flavorful take on the beloved loose meat sandwich. This easy recipe elevates the traditional ground beef filling with a rich blend of beef broth, Worcestershire sauce, apple cider vinegar, and a touch of brown sugar for just the right balance of savory and tangy. Finely chopped onions meld seamlessly into the seasoned meat, creating a filling that's both juicy and loaded with flavor. Served on soft hamburger buns, topped with crunchy dill pickle slices and optionally garnished with yellow mustard, these sandwiches are perfect for casual dinners, game-day gatherings, or family meals. Ready in just 35 minutes, including prep and cooking time, this recipe yields six irresistibly satisfying sandwiches that are sure to become a new household favorite.
Place a large skillet over medium heat and add the ground beef.
Cook the ground beef, breaking it into small crumbles with a wooden spoon, until no longer pink. This should take about 8-10 minutes.
Drain any excess fat from the skillet, leaving a small amount to cook the onions.
Add the finely chopped yellow onion to the skillet and cook for 3-4 minutes, or until the onions are soft and translucent.
Stir in the beef broth, Worcestershire sauce, yellow mustard, brown sugar, apple cider vinegar, salt, black pepper, and garlic powder. Mix everything evenly into the beef and onion mixture.
Reduce the heat to low and simmer the mixture for 10-12 minutes, stirring occasionally, until most of the liquid has evaporated and the mixture is thick and flavorful.
Toast or warm the hamburger buns if desired.
Spoon the finished beef mixture onto the bottom halves of the hamburger buns.
Top with dill pickle slices and a drizzle of yellow mustard if desired.
Place the top halves of the buns over the filling and serve immediately. Enjoy!
